Why cancer conversations need more than words

When people hear the word cancer, their first reaction is often emotional before it is informational. Even highly educated patients may struggle to process staging, treatment pathways, side effects, and timelines in a single consultation. In those moments, too much spoken information can feel like too little understanding.

ERemedium’s oncology education content explains that patients often hesitate to ask how a procedure will be done, what it will look like, what side effects to expect, and what precautions they should follow. Oncology videos create a visual bridge between the doctor and the patient, helping difficult information feel more understandable and less intimidating.

How oncology videos improve treatment understanding

1. They explain cancer treatment visually

Oncology videos show how chemotherapy, radiation, surgery, targeted therapy, or immunotherapy fit into the treatment journey. Instead of hearing unfamiliar terms, patients can see a clear and simplified explanation of what each option is trying to do.

2. They reduce emotional overload

Patients do not have to remember everything from one consultation. A structured oncology video allows them to revisit the same explanation later, helping the information settle in after the initial emotional shock.

3. They prepare patients for side effects and warning signs

Good patient education is not only about the treatment itself. Oncology videos can explain fatigue, nausea, hair loss, infection risks, follow-up schedules, and when to seek urgent help, making care feel less unpredictable.

4. They help families support the patient better

Cancer decisions are rarely made alone. Videos help caregivers understand the treatment plan too, so they can support medication adherence, transport, nutrition, appointments, and emotional care more effectively.

5. They improve shared decision-making

When patients understand why a treatment is recommended and what alternatives exist, they ask better questions and participate more fully in the decision. That leads to stronger trust and better follow-through.

6. They create consistency across the patient journey

The same oncology videos can support patients in waiting areas, during consultations, and at home afterward. This consistency reduces mixed messages and helps the clinic communicate with clarity at every step.

What patients and families need to understand clearly

  • What type of cancer is being treated, and what stage it is in.
  • Why a specific treatment has been recommended now.
  • How the treatment works and what the process will look like.
  • What side effects or warning signs to expect and watch for.
  • How home care, follow-up visits, and emotional support fit into recovery.

Oncology videos make these answers easier to understand because they combine visual structure with calm explanation. That emotional clarity helps patients feel less trapped inside medical language and more ready to move forward.
